**Market Visit (Closed every Sunday and on Public holidays)
Get ready for a culinary adventure that starts at the world-famous La Boqueria market! Our chef will teach you how to pick the freshest ingredients in Barcelona’s top food market. After shopping, we’ll head back to the GAB LAB, our modern test kitchen and dining room. First, dive into a fun Sangria-making class. Learn the secrets behind Spain's favorite drink as you mix and sip. Then, taste some seasonal tapas, bursting with flavor. Next, put on your apron for a hands-on paella class. Discover the history and techniques behind this famous dish. Once your masterpiece is complete, enjoy the meal with your new friends and family. To finish, enjoy a delicious Spanish dessert and a farewell toast. We’ll send you home with all the recipes, so you can recreate the experience at home. Don't miss this chance to dive into the flavors of Spain, make new friends, and learn new cooking skills. Join us for a fun, delicious, and unforgettable experience! *Note: The market is closed Sundays and public holidays. *Classes at 11:00 and 19:00 will end at Carrer de Sant Gil, 4 Bis, Ciutat Vella, 08001 Barcelona (9 min walk from market) *Due to peak times and crowding, we may skip the market
